MySQL数据库使用指南:轻松上手数据库管理

mysql怎么用数据库

时间:2025-07-26 19:37


MySQL:灵活运用数据库的关键步骤与技巧 在信息技术高速发展的今天,数据库技术已经成为各行各业不可或缺的重要工具

    MySQL,作为一种广泛使用的关系型数据库管理系统,因其开源、稳定、易用等特性,深受开发者的喜爱

    本文将详细介绍如何使用MySQL数据库,帮助您掌握从安装配置到高效查询等一系列关键步骤与技巧

     一、MySQL的安装与配置 要使用MySQL,首先需要在您的服务器上安装它

    MySQL的安装包可以在其官方网站上免费下载

    根据您的操作系统选择合适的版本,按照官方文档或安装向导的指示进行安装

     安装完成后,您需要对MySQL进行基本的配置

    这包括设置root用户的密码、创建新的数据库和用户、配置数据库的字符集等

    这些配置可以确保您的数据库安全、高效地运行

     二、创建与管理数据库 在MySQL中,您可以使用SQL语句来创建、修改和删除数据库

    例如,使用`CREATE DATABASE`语句可以创建一个新的数据库,而`DROP DATABASE`语句则可以删除一个已存在的数据库

     创建数据库后,您还需要在其中创建表来存储数据

    表的创建涉及到定义表的结构,包括字段名、数据类型、约束等

    通过合理地设计表结构,可以提高数据的存储效率和查询速度

     三、数据的增删改查 MySQL提供了丰富的SQL语句来进行数据的增加、删除、修改和查询操作

    例如,使用`INSERT INTO`语句可以向表中插入新数据,`DELETE FROM`语句可以删除表中的记录,`UPDATE`语句可以修改表中的数据,而`SELECT`语句则可以查询表中的数据

     在进行数据查询时,您可以使用各种条件来过滤结果,如使用`WHERE`子句来指定查询条件,使用`ORDER BY`子句来对结果进行排序,以及使用聚合函数来对数据进行统计等

     四、优化查询性能 随着数据库中数据量的增长,查询性能的优化变得尤为重要

    MySQL提供了多种索引类型,如B-tree索引、哈希索引等,以提高查询速度

    合理地使用索引可以显著提高查询效率

     此外,您还可以通过调整查询语句、使用分区表、定期清理和优化数据库等方式来进一步提升查询性能

     五、备份与恢复 为了防止数据丢失,定期对MySQL数据库进行备份是非常必要的

    MySQL提供了多种备份方式,如使用`mysqldump`命令进行逻辑备份,或使用物理备份工具如`Percona XtraBackup`进行物理备份

     在数据丢失或损坏的情况下,您可以使用之前创建的备份来恢复数据库

    恢复过程可能因备份方式的不同而有所差异,但通常都涉及到将数据导入到MySQL数据库中

     六、安全性与权限管理 保护数据库的安全性是至关重要的

    MySQL提供了用户权限管理功能,允许您为不同的用户设置不同的权限级别

    例如,您可以限制某些用户只能读取数据,而不能进行修改或删除操作

     此外,为了防止SQL注入等安全问题,您应该始终使用参数化查询或预处理语句来执行SQL查询

     七、总结与展望 通过本文的介绍,相信您已经对如何使用MySQL数据库有了更深入的了解

    从安装配置到数据的增删改查,再到查询性能的优化和数据库的备份恢复,掌握这些关键步骤和技巧将帮助您更加高效地运用MySQL数据库

     随着技术的不断发展,MySQL也在不断更新和完善

    未来,您可以关注MySQL的新特性和最佳实践,以不断提升您的数据库管理和应用能力

    无论是在Web开发、数据分析还是其他领域,MySQL都将是一个强大而灵活的工具,助力您应对各种挑战